I had a quick look where OpenMP is used. I found it somewhere in the connectivity/ratsnest code. I don’t know of any complaints in that area and even on my old HW I had never a bad experience.
And then, 3D-Viewer. So, in my opinion it is basically only about 3D-Viewer… I don’t know if user experience will be that bad without OpenMP. IMHO it’s only the Raytracing view, which isn’t intended to be used for normal viewing stuff anyway. If I find some time over the weekend I will also try… but I don’t think it will be worth it.
